Transaction ee11727394cbfafe3012d82c06e61e72d0a4d2a5dc0d8e9a7d654d1c9f25e726
1 Input
1 Output
-
ee11727394cbfafe3012d82c06e61e72d0a4d2a5dc0d8e9a7d654d1c9f25e726:0
- value
- 122615
- script pubkey
- OP_0 OP_PUSHBYTES_20 39d06fb8bd4f9419cf224e2fe989e3176acc51ec
- address
- bc1q88gxlw9af72pnnezfch7nz0rza4vc50v9my6g5